Understanding the 30' Container
A 30-foot container, also referred to as a 30' shipping container or storage container, is usually used for shipping products throughout international borders as well as for storage functions. It provides a balance in between capacity and mobility, making it an ideal solution for lots of individuals and services alike.
Specs of a 30' ContainerSpecificationInformationLength30 feet (9.14 meters)Width8 feet (2.44 meters)Height8.5 feet (2.59 meters)Internal Volume1,697 cubic feet (48.0 m THREE)Tare WeightRoughly 2,450 lbs (1,113 kg)Max PayloadAround 32,000 pounds (14,968 kg)Common Types of 30' ContainersRequirement 30ft Shipping Containers Container: Typically made of steel and designed for cargo transport.Reefer Container: Equipped with refrigeration units for transferring temperature-sensitive goods.Open-top Container: Provides an open top for packing extra-large cargo.Flat-rack Container: Designed for transferring heavy or extra-large loads that do not fit in basic containers.Versatility of the 30' Container
The 30 Foot Containers-foot container is frequently preferred across numerous industries due to its versatility in applications. The following areas highlight its main usages.
1. Shipping and Freight
Among the primary functions of a 30-foot container is to facilitate the shipping of products. Its size enables effective stacking and optimization of area in freight ships and trucks.
2. Storage Solutions
Many companies and people make use of 30' containers as on-site storage units. Their toughness and security make them an excellent option for storing devices, tools, and inventory.
3. Mobile Offices
With some adjustments, 30 Foot Storage Container-foot containers can be changed into mobile workplace areas. This option is especially helpful on building sites or in remote locations where temporary office area is needed.
4. Events and Exhibitions
Event organizers typically utilize 30' containers for setting up pop-up stores, exhibit areas, or food stalls, offering a special setting for their commercial activities.
5. Workshops and Art Studios
Creative individuals choose 30-foot containers as workshops or studios due to their versatility and customizability. Artists can transform them into inspiring workspaces.

FAQs about 30' ContainersQ1: How much can a 30' container hold?
A 30' container has a maximum payload of around 32,000 lbs (14,968 kg) and uses about 1,697 cubic feet of internal volume.
Q2: Can a 30' container be modified?
Yes, 30' containers can be customized or modified for specific needs, consisting of transforming them into offices, homes, or specialized storage spaces.
Q3: How do I purchase or rent a 30' container?
Numerous companies use leasing and buying options for containers. It's suggested to compare costs and services from different suppliers to find the finest offer.
Q4: What should I consider before buying a 30' container?
Secret aspects to assess include the container's condition (new or utilized), your intended usage, regional policies relating to container positioning, and transportation logistics.
Q5: Are there zoning policies for container usage?
Laws might differ by location, so it is necessary to contact regional authorities regarding zoning laws and required licenses for utilizing shipping containers on your residential or commercial property.
